No Platforming has been NUS policy since 1974. Why are right wingers so keen to get fascists and others who seek to restrict minorities back giving speeches at universities? Is it because a ruling class conception of the acceptable citizen has framed British politics for many decades? We discuss recent work by Robbie Shilliam in the light of both campus news and testimony from Dominic Cummings.  
 
Plus, what to wear at Pride.
